What Is Hard Pan Soil and How Does It Form in Fields
Hard pan soil is a compact layer that forms below the topsoil and it becomes dense over time due to repeated pressure from machinery and natural settling of soil particles. This layer feels firm and tight which makes it hard for roots to pass through it during growth.
In many areas hardpan soil farming creates a hidden barrier that is not easy to notice from the surface but it affects how plants develop below the ground. When this layer forms it reduces air flow and water movement which makes the soil less active for root growth. Farmers may not see this problem at first, but it shows up later when plants do not grow evenly across the field.
How Hard Pan Soil Affects Root Growth and Plant Strength
Roots need space to move and spread in the soil so they can reach water and nutrients, but when they hit a hard layer they stop growing deeper and start to spread sideways which limits their reach.
This leads to root restriction problems where plants cannot access enough moisture during dry periods, and they become weak under stress. When roots stay shallow plants depend more on surface conditions which makes them less stable during changing weather.
Over time, this weak root system affects plant strength and reduces the ability of the crop to grow evenly across the field.
Why Hard Soil Layers Reduce Yield Over the Season
When roots cannot grow deep plants cannot use all the resources available in the soil and this leads to lower growth and reduced yield at harvest. Weak roots mean less water uptake and poor nutrient use which directly affects plant health.
In compacted soil planting conditions seeds may grow at first, but plants struggle later as roots face resistance below the surface. This creates uneven growth where some plants perform better while others fall behind.
